Warranty Comparison
Kia offers longer limited powertrain warranty coverage than many major competitors, giving shoppers another reason to consider a new Kia from Walser Kia Minnetonka.
| Brand | Powertrain Limited Warranty | Basic Limited Warranty | EV Battery Coverage |
|---|---|---|---|
| Kia | 10 years / 100,000 miles | 5 years / 60,000 miles | 10 years / 100,000 miles |
| Toyota | 5 years / 60,000 miles | 3 years / 36,000 miles | 8 years / 100,000 miles |
| Honda | 5 years / 60,000 miles | 3 years / 36,000 miles | 8 years / 100,000 miles |
| Nissan | 5 years / 60,000 miles | 3 years / 36,000 miles | 8 years / 100,000 miles |
| Chevrolet | 5 years / 60,000 miles | 3 years / 36,000 miles | 8 years / 100,000 miles |
Warranty coverage varies by model, ownership status, and manufacturer guidelines. See dealer or manufacturer warranty information for complete details.

Kia Warranty FAQ
Yes. Kia offers a 10-year/100,000-mile limited powertrain warranty for eligible new Kia vehicles and original owners.
Some Kia warranty coverage may transfer, but the 10-year/100,000-mile limited powertrain warranty is generally for the original owner. Coverage for later owners may be reduced.
No. Oil changes and routine maintenance are not covered under the Kia warranty.
Tires, brake pads, wiper blades, and similar wear items are generally not covered as standard warranty repairs.
Missed maintenance, misuse, improper repairs, aftermarket modifications, or damage caused by accidents may affect warranty coverage.
Eligible Kia EV models include EV battery coverage. Coverage length and terms can vary by model, so it is best to confirm details with the dealer.
